Output 7053aaad67dd113c7b58fe8c609e60c55423f68ff0a651d928613fe18459017e:0

value
2593000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2774621c40b7ae86bfdcd8e858ffbb426fefa58 OP_EQUAL
address
3Hxf5zKYypMxtiJVqg483qwsdpFCE7V4zf
transaction
7053aaad67dd113c7b58fe8c609e60c55423f68ff0a651d928613fe18459017e